After a spectacular show at the Bay Music Awards at the Eden Arena, six nominees walked away with well-deserved awards.
The circus themed event was a stunning success, adding atmosphere to the stage and gearing the crowd of 5,000 people toward standing ovations and jovial cheers. The crowd fervently applauded as the awards were called and beaming winners took the stage to accept the highly regarded honour to be called one of Malta’s best.
The winner of the Best Newcomer saw Salt enter on stage with an eager acceptance. Best Dance Tune went to Love is no Possession by JJoy and Kirsty Hawkshaw while Best Solo Artist was received by second time winner Ira Losco.
A wild applause went to Winter Moods for their song Marigold who received Best Band and Best Single. And as a special award this year, the BMA’s saw the Icon Award go to The Characters for a lifetime achievement of success. The show climaxed as The Characters performed a BMA medley of Which Way Does the Wind Blow and Down By The Water.
The night came to a close with a special ending featuring Freddie Quattromani and rock and roll legend, Freddie Portelli.
